Maresca aims dig at ten Hag as Sancho shines on his Chelsea debut

The winger had endured a torrid time at United after falling out with ten Hag and spent the second half of last season on loan at Borussia Dortmund.

However, Sancho appeared rejuvenated as he made his Chelsea debut as a substitute in a 1-0 win away to Bournemouth. 

Sancho provided the assist as Christopher Nkunku scored the only goal of the game late on.

Enzo Maresca aimed a subtle dig at Manchester United manager Erik ten Hag after Jadon Sancho impressed on his Chelsea debut

Maresca suggested after the game that Sancho 'needs love' in order to be at his best. 

Speaking in his post-match press conference, as reported by BBC Sport, Maresca said: 'Jadon was good, Joao [Felix] was good, Tosin was good & Christo [Nkunku] was very good. We decided to use Christo as a No 9 as he is good in the box'

'I have the feeling Jadon needs love'.

Sancho will be hoping for a fresh start at Chelsea and it will be intriguing to see how much of an impact he can make this campaign.

The 24-year-old was banished from United's first team last year when he hit out at Ten Hag after being criticised over his performances in training following a defeat against Arsenal.

Sancho said he was being made a 'scapegoat' and refused to apologise to Ten Hag, who said their relationship couldn't be repaired unless an apology was issued.

Sancho appeared to be back in favour as he featured for United in pre-season after returning from loan, but he subsequently ended up departing.
